Jorge Melo: The footprint of the Astra 2D satellite does not cover the Canary Islands. See the "Where can I receive it?" maps on the All about Freesat | ukfree.tv - independent free digital TV advice page.

Paul Bertenshaw: There is very little you can do about this. Ensure that your aerial is mounted up as high as possible and that you are using the best possible (satellite grade) coaxial cable.
The situation will not change at switchover.

John: Nothing odd at all. The 301 channel has moved from Multiplex B to Multiplex 1 in non-switched areas.
